About this stay

This 19th-century guest house is located in central Mariefred. It offers free Wi-Fi access and brightly decorated studios with kitchenettes. Gripsholm Castle is a 5-minute walk away.

A seating area and a flat-screen TV are featured in each studio at Röda Magasinet. All units are situated on the upper floor with wooden floors and a tiled bathroom with shower. Some studios have castle views.

Bicycles can be borrowed for free at Röda Magasinet.

Parking is free in the surrounding streets. Mariefred Marina is 200 metres away. Gripsholm Golf Club is 1 km from the guest house.
